How much do internship ob gyn jobs pay per hour?

As of Jul 14, 2026, the average hourly pay for internship ob gyn in the United States is $17.31,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$14.42 and $19.23 per hour,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is an Internship Ob Gyn job?

An Internship in Obstetrics and Gynecology (Ob Gyn) is a hands-on training position for medical students or recent graduates who want to gain practical experience in women's health. Interns assist doctors with patient care, prenatal visits, deliveries, and gynecological procedures while learning essential medical skills. They often work in hospitals or clinics, shadowing experienced professionals to enhance their knowledge. This internship helps prepare candidates for residency programs in Ob Gyn by providing real-world exposure to the field.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the Internship Ob Gyn position, and why are they important?

To thrive as an Ob Gyn Intern, you must have a foundational medical education, strong clinical knowledge, and a demonstrated interest in obstetrics and gynecology. Familiarity with electronic medical records, diagnostic tools, and relevant certifications such as Basic Life Support (BLS) are often required. Excellent communication, teamwork, and attention to detail are important soft skills for delivering quality patient care. These competencies are crucial for ensuring patient safety, supporting medical teams, and effectively learning in a high-stakes clinical environment.

What typical responsibilities can I expect during an Ob Gyn internship?

As an Ob Gyn intern, you will assist with patient exams, take medical histories, and help in both outpatient clinics and hospital settings under supervision. Your responsibilities often include supporting prenatal care visits, observing and sometimes participating in deliveries or surgeries, and collaborating with physicians and nursing staff to provide comprehensive care. You may also attend educational seminars, case discussions, and work with other healthcare professionals to expand your learning. This hands-on experience prepares you for advanced training in obstetrics and gynecology and helps develop essential clinical skills in a supportive environment.

Job description

Hello,
My Name is Syed Bilal with Protouch Healthcare Staffing. We are looking for OB/GYN Physician.
OB/GYN Physician - Montgomery, AL

Job Type - Full Time

Shifts - Days

ESSENTIAL FUNCTIONS:

  • Performs the professional services of an Obstetrician/Gynecologist.
  • With the approval and coordination of the Medical Director, establishes clinical standards for the rendering of quality medical care.
  • Provides a full range of ambulatory medical care, including assessment, examination, diagnosis, treatment, counseling, and referral as necessary.
  • Specific tasks may be delegated to other members of the staff: consistent with legal restrictions and quality care.
  • In consultation with the Medical Director, assists in developing policies, procedures and programs for the delivery of ambulatory and inpatient care.

Qualifications:

  • Graduated from a recognized medical school and possess a M.D. Degree.
  • Currently licensed to practice medicine in the State of Alabama or eligible to become licensed.
  • Completed one year of internship and have at least one year of experience in ambulatory healthcare. Completion of residency in obstetrics and gynecology.
